About Barangay Liminangcong
Barangay Liminangcong is a large barangay in the municipality of Taytay, located in the province of Palawan, in the MIMAROPA Region region of the Philippines.
According to the 2020 Philippine census, Barangay Liminangcong had a population of 5,814. This made it the 2nd largest of 31 barangays in Taytay by population, placing it among the most populous barangays of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Liminangcong accounted for approximately 6.97% of the total population of Taytay, which stood at 83,357 in the same census year.
Census comparisons between 2015 and 2020 show Barangay Liminangcong moving from 5,533 residents to 5,814 residents, an intercensal change of +5.1%. The trajectory indicates a growing community. Barangay Liminangcong is officially classified as urban, reflecting the density and built-up character of the area.
Taytay is a municipality comprising 31 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Liminangcong,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Palawan, which contains 433 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Liminangcong ranks 26th by 2020 population.
